Dr. Pease is a Resiliency and Mindset Coach, who also specializes in the medical field. Dr. Pease guides clients to overcome obstacles and foster healthier patterns in thinking and behavior. She is also a licensed psychologist with both residency and fellowship training in the medical field. Her therapeutic specialities include the treatment of anxiety, OCD, ADHD, chronic pain, stress management, and depression.

I received a Master’s in Counseling degree from Saint Mary’s University and a Doctor of Psychology degree from the University of Saint Thomas.
I completed my residency at HealthEast (APA accredited) and a postdoctoral fellowship in Oncology Psychology and Community Mental Health at HealthEast Cancer Care and Natalis Counseling & Psychology Solutions. I have over a decade of experience in both the coaching and behavioral health field.
